Abstract
In order to detect voiced Chinese speech especially in various noise environments at low SNR (signal-to- noise ratio), a robust voiced speech detection method was proposed by the harmonic structure of voiced speech. A set of lines which represent the harmonic structure of voiced speech were tracked by improved spectral tracking method, and characters were picked up as foundation to voiced Chinese speech detection from the spectral lines. It's better than parallel methods proved in the comparison experiments which test data obtained in different SNR and various noise environments. Especially when the SNR is 0 dB, its accuracy rate is nearly 30 percent higher than parallel methods. Experiments demonstrate the effectiveness of the voiced Chinese speech detection method in various noise environments at low SNR.
